Braden Hammond Glass is honoured that "The Aquatic Carnival" Chandelier has taken the Viewers Choice Award at The BC Glass Association's Meltdown Show, hosted by SFU.
The Aquatic Carnival chandelier pushed boundaries in modern contemporary flamework. The main concept has been done before with larger mediums and I wanted to attempt to make this piece out of flamedworked borosilicate glass. I started with the structure. I used clear glass to make a webbed like cone shape that points towards the floor. Then I created 200 blown organic shapes that would be individually attached to the structure.
ABOUT MELTDOWN
For two decades Simon Fraser University has hosted a biennial exhibition of some of the best work from BC artists working in glass.
